Ontario Court of Appeal upholds arbitration agreement: A common-sense approach to contractual interpretation

By Nicole Tzannidakis
May 23, 2023
  • Litigation
  • Mining
Share on Facebook Share on Twitter Share via email Share on LinkedIn

In a recent arbitration decision, Baffinland Iron Mines LP v Tower-EBC G.P., S.E.N.C , the Ontario Court of Appeal upheld the application judge’s decision that the arbitration agreement between the parties precluded appeals of an arbitral award.

Days following this decision, the Ontario Court of Appeal released a further decision which also upheld an arbitration agreement: Husky Food Importers & Distributors Ltd v JH Whittaker & Sons Limited.  Both of these recent decisions of the Ontario Court of Appeal underline the importance of careful attention to arbitration provisions in commercial agreements. Read more here.
